My Lords, will the noble Lord take the opportunity to pay tribute to the brave Ukrainian train drivers and crew who have evacuated 2 million people since the war began on 24 February, even while their trains, their railway lines and their stations have been bombed by Putin’s planes and artillery, intent on destroying refugee routes? Will he note that two days ago a train leaving Donetsk was bombed, killing the conductor and injuring a woman, and was hit just before it was due to collect 100 children from the nearby railway station to evacuate them? Are the noble Lord and the Government collecting the evidence of such incidents to ensure that those responsible for these war crimes will ultimately be brought to the Hague and tried for the things that they have done?

I absolutely agree with my friend, if I may say that: the noble Lord, Lord Alton. The world’s Governments are collecting the evidence, as has been made very plain. I salute the courage of all those in Ukraine and, in particular, the train drivers to which he refers. If I may, I would like to stray wildly from this topic and single out another instance of courage: that of the Russian TV producer Marina Ovsyannikova, which the world witnessed yesterday. My thoughts—and I am sure those of all noble Lords—are very much with her, and I am sure that President Putin would like to know that the world is watching.
